What to Look for in a Truly Free QR Code Generator

Before we compare the platforms, it’s crucial to understand the features that separate a great free tool from a frustrating one. A high-quality, completely free QR code generator should offer:

  • Permanent Codes: Your QR codes should never expire. A “free trial” is not truly free.
  • No Scan Limits: There should be no cap on how many times your code can be scanned.
  • High-Resolution Downloads: You need to be able to download your code in formats suitable for both digital and print, such as PNG, JPG, and SVG (vector).
  • Customization Options: The ability to change colors, dot styles, and add a logo is essential for branding and a professional look.
  • No Sign-Up or Account Required: The process should be quick and frictionless. You should be able to create and download your code instantly.
  • Static QR Codes: A static QR code is a permanent code whose data is embedded directly into the pattern. While you can’t edit the destination once it’s created, a static code never expires and is completely free forever. Many “free” tools lure you in with dynamic (editable) codes and then require a subscription to keep them active.

2. Adobe Express: Simple but Limited

Adobe Express is a popular design tool that includes a basic QR code generator. It’s convenient if you’re already in their ecosystem, but it comes with some notable limitations for those looking for a standalone QR code creator.

Key Features:

  • Free and Non-Expiring: The QR codes generated by Adobe are static and will not expire.
  • No Sign-Up for Basic Use: You can create a simple code without an account, but to access more features or to use it within their design tools, you’ll need to sign up for an Adobe account.
  • Limited Customization: This is a major drawback. Adobe’s QR code generator only allows you to change the color and choose from a few simple styles. There is no option to add a logo or customize the dot or corner shapes, which can be a dealbreaker for branding.
  • Limited High-Resolution Downloads: The generator primarily offers PNGs. While they are high-quality, the lack of an SVG option can be a limitation for professional print work.

Our Verdict: The Adobe QR code generator is a decent option for a quick, simple QR code if you don’t need any customization or branding. However, for a truly professional look, it falls short.

3. QRfy.com: The “Freemium” Model with a Catch

QRfy.com, like many other services, operates on a “freemium” model. This means they offer a limited free plan to entice you to upgrade to a paid subscription for more features. While their interface is sleek, it’s important to understand the hidden costs.

Key Features:

  • Requires an Account: To even begin the process of creating a code, QRfy.com requires you to sign up for an account.
  • Limited “Free” Plan: Their free plan is very restrictive. You are often limited to a small number of static codes.
  • Focus on Dynamic Codes (The Upsell): QRfy’s main selling point is its dynamic QR codes, which are editable and trackable. However, these features are only available on their paid plans. The static codes you can create for free lack these advanced features, which is expected, but the overall user experience is designed to push you towards a paid subscription.
  • Customization Varies: While they offer customization, some of the best design options, like adding a logo, may be locked behind their paid tiers.

Our Verdict: The QRfy.com “free” experience feels more like a free trial than a truly free solution. It’s a good option if you’re planning to eventually pay for a subscription, but it’s not the best choice for someone who needs a truly free, permanent solution from the start.
